Inspired by a recent wave of movies on the subject, Ramirez ranked eight of his favorite “mind-bending” films in order of how realistic they are from a scientific perspective. It’s a hot topic, both in academic labs and in the film industry. ![]() ![]() Whether or not you’ve seen Blade Runner 2049, released last fall, over the past few years you’ve likely consumed some fictionalized depiction of how memory works. The College of Arts & Sciences assistant professor of psychological and brain sciences is an expert on the human brain as well as an avid movie watcher.
